Вопрос пользователя:
Ответ нейросети:
Для решения данной задачи нужно пройти по последовательности чисел, проверяя условия задачи для каждой пары элементов. Если условия выполняются, увеличиваем счетчик пар и суммируем элементы пары.
Пример кода на Python:
def is_multiple_of_7(num):
return num % 7 == 0
def is_sum_multiple_of_max(num1, num2, max_num):
return (num1 + num2) % max_num == 0
sequence = [int(x, 16) for x in input().split()] # считываем последовательность чисел в шестнадцатеричном формате
count_pairs = 0
max_sum = 0
for i in range(len(sequence) - 1):
if (is_multiple_of_7(sequence[i]) and not is_multiple_of_7(sequence[i+1])) or (not is_multiple_of_7(sequence[i]) and is_multiple_of_7(sequence[i+1])):
if is_sum_multiple_of_max(sequence[i], sequence[i+1], max(sequence) * 16):
count_pairs += 1
max_sum = max(max_sum, sequence[i] + sequence[i+1])
print(count_pairs, max_sum)
Этот код считывает последовательность чисел, проверяет условия задачи для каждой пары элементов и выводит количество найденных пар и максимальную сумму элементов таких пар.
Напишите нам, если в вопросе есть ваши персональные данные ([email protected])
Обратите внимание: ответы, предоставляемые искусственным интеллектом, могут не всегда быть точными. Не рассчитывайте на них в критически важных областях, таких как медицина, юриспруденция, финансы или в вопросах, связанных с безопасностью. Для важных решений всегда обращайтесь к квалифицированным специалистам. Администрация сайта не несет ответственности за контент, сгенерированный автоматически.